Based on information received by Iran International, the case of Maryam (Mahtab) Hedavand, a death-sentenced protester detained during the Dey 1404 protests, has been referred to the Supreme Court; she remains in Evin Prison without the right to choose her own lawyer or for her lawyer to access her judicial file.

Artin Salari, a 20-year-old resident of Nurabad Memesani, has been charged with *moharebeh* (waging war against God) following protests in December. Local sources report that several citizens in Nurabad Memesani have received severe sentences in recent weeks.

The Supreme Court of Iran has upheld the death sentence for Mohammad Abbasi and a 25-year prison sentence for his daughter Fatemeh Abbasi, both detained during the December 2021 protests in Malard. Mohammad Abbasi is being held in Qezel-Hesar Prison in Karaj, while Fatemeh Abbasi is in Evin Prison.

Mohammad Reza Hosseini, a 29-year-old resident of Kerman, was arrested on January 13, 2026, during a raid by approximately thirty government forces and transferred to solitary confinement without a judicial warrant. He faces serious charges including organizing protests, arson, collusion with Israel, and conspiracy against the regime.

On April 26, 2026, the Tehran Revolutionary Court sentenced four December 2025 protest detainees, including one woman named Maryam Hedavand, to death. The convicted individuals are Ehsan Hosseinipour Hasarloo, Matin Mohammadi, and Arfan Amiri.
